Description
If I install with `vundle`, things work as expected. But if I install with `minpac` or natively (see https://github.com/iamcco/markdown-preview.nvim/issues/56) I need to include `let g:mkdp_command_for_global = 1` or else I can't do any previews.
After installing via `minpac`, here are steps to reproduce:
```
vi test.md
:MarkdownPreview
E492: Not an editor command: MarkdownPreview
```
If I add `let g:mkdp_command_for_global = 1` to `.vimrc` then it works to preview my `test.md` file. When installed via `vundle` I don't need that config and I can't figure out why
```
$ vim --version | head -n 3
VIM - Vi IMproved 8.2 (2019 Dec 12, compiled May 8 2021 05:44:12)
macOS version
Included patches: 1-2029
```
